2017-07-10 12 views
-2

私は最近オラクルと協力し始めましたので、私にご負担ください。姓、ファーストネームのみからの姓の抽出

私はLASTNAME、FIRSTNAMEという名前の列を持っています。私は最後の名前をJUSTする必要があります。私はどのようにExcelでこれを行うかを知っています。ここでは、 "、"カンマの前にある文字の長さを見つけてそれらの文字を返します。

私はLEFT()関数としてSUBSTRを使用することを知っていますが、そこから立ち往生しています。 Oracleで

+0

INSTRは、あなたが最初のカンマを見つけるために使用できる機能です –

答えて

1

一つの方法は、regexp_substr()次のとおりです。

select regexp_substr(name, '[^,]*') 
関連する問題